WebMar 10, 2024 · Chen et al. found that among a cohort of 67 SARS-CoV-2 infected patients, 37 were positive for IgM antibodies to EBV viral capsid antigen, indicative of either coinfection or EBV reactivation . This 55.2% rate of EBV VCA IgM seropositivity in COVID-19 patients was higher than might be expected in the general population [ 67 ]. WebApr 1, 1999 · All PBL from subjects with IM and CAEBV were positive for the EBV genome. Nine (47%) of 19 samples from EBV-seropositive healthy persons were positive. All PBL from seronegative persons were negative. EBV DNA in PBL was quantified and compared for EBV-seropositive healthy controls, children with IM, and children with CAEBV ( figure 1 ). WebEpstein Barr virus (EBV) is a member of the herpes family. It is the causative agent of infectious mononucleosis and has been implicated in the pathogenesis of various types of human tumour: Burkitt's lymphoma B-cell lymphomas in immunocompromised individuals undifferentiated nasopharyngeal carcinoma
